Detailed Description
Introducing the FCT High Power Contact, a reliable solution for your power connector needs. This male contact features a straight, solder cup termination method, making it easy to install with 0.80µm gold plating for enhanced conductivity. Suitable for 16-20 AWG wire sizes, it can handle up to 10 A of current, perfect for high-power applications. Constructed from a durable copper alloy with gold over nickel plating, this contact ensures long-lasting performance, even in harsh environments with an operating temperature range of -55 to 155 °C. With a mating cycle of 500, it guarantees secure connections, while being RoHS compliant for environmentally friendly usage. Upgrade your D-Sub and D-Ribbon connectors with the FCT High Power Contact for reliable power transmission.
